Introduction
Renewable energy is the cornerstone of the future, offering a clean and sustainable alternative to
fossil fuels. With advances in technology, renewable energy sources such as solar, wind, and hydro
are becoming increasingly efficient and accessible.
These technologies can revolutionize how we power our homes, industries, and transportation
systems, reducing our carbon footprint and protecting the environment. Renewable energy will help
tackle climate change and create economic opportunities while ensuring a better quality of life for
future generations.
However, challenges remain, including cost, energy storage, and infrastructure. But with continued
innovation, renewable energy has the potential to meet global energy demands sustainably.

Your website
You are tasked with developing five HTML web pages on the topic "The Future of Renewable
Energy: Building a Sustainable Tomorrow." Content is not provided, but you can find suitable
material online. You may also use your own photos or videos. The focus of this assignment is to
create these web pages using HTML5, CSS, and JavaScript while describing the content effectively.
Use a text editor like Sublime Text or VS Code to write your code, and ensure best practices for
HTML structure, accessibility, and responsive design are followed.
Headings and Paragraphs: Each page should include appropriate headings and paragraphs.
Interlinking: The pages should be interlinked using relative URLs.
Images: Use at least one image (JPG, PNG, or GIF) on each page.
Data Table: Page 2 should include an HTML table comparing different renewable energy sources.
Contact Form: Page 5 should feature a functional contact form with accessibility features where
possible.
External CSS: Create an external CSS file to style the website. Each HTML page must link to this CSS
file. Do not use inline styles or the <style> element.
